Abstract
Diffractive Optical Elements (DOEs) have many advantages over refractive optical elements, including the ability to implement exotic functions (such as flat-tops and line generators), the ability to easily incorporate a variety of functions in one element, lower volume and less weight. In this paper three performance measures of DOEs are examined: diffraction, chromatic aberrations and cost
